Abstract
The residual thermal stresses in optical waveguide fibers can be large enough to cause substantial changes in the ref ractive-index profile and to create optical anisotropy. This paper presents a method of calculating these effects and illustrates the influence of various dopants on the magnitudes of the stresses.
